
The Finnish Deaf people had something to celebrate.
Exactly 50 years ago, the Culture Days were established. It has been a very popular event up to date.
3 days filled with Deaf culture, performed by Deaf people, in a rally to win the first prize.

DFCE is an acronym for Deaf Free Camp Europe. It was founded by two Dutch people, Pepe Visscher and Maarten Vreugdenhil. The first summercamp was organized by them in Luxembourg, in 2003.
